# `aarch64-unknown-illumos` and `x86_64-unknown-illumos`
2
+
3
+
**Tier: 2/3**
4
+
5
+
[illumos](https://www.illumos.org/), is a Unix operating system which provides next-generation features for downstream distributions,
6
+
including advanced system debugging, next generation filesystem, networking, and virtualization options.

## Requirements
14
+
15
+
The target supports host tools.
16
+
17
+
The illumos target supports `std` and uses the standard ELF file format.
18
+
19
+
`x86_64-unknown-illumos` is a tier 2 target with host tools.
20
+
`aarch64-unknown-illumos` is a tier 3 target.
21
+
22
+
## Building the target
23
+
24
+
These targets can be built by adding `aarch64-unknown-illumos` and
25
+
`x86_64-unknown-illumos` as targets in the rustc list.
26
+
27
+
## Building Rust programs
28
+
29
+
Rust ships pre-compiled artifacts for the `x86_64-unknown-illumos` target.
30
+
Rust does not ship pre-compiled artifacts for `aarch64-unknown-illumos`,
31
+
it requires building the target either as shown above or using `-Zbuild-std`.

## Cross-compilation toolchains and C code
38
+
39
+
The target supports C code.
40
+
41
+
The illumos project makes available [prebuilt sysroot artefacts](https://github.com/illumos/sysroot) which can be used for cross compilation.
42
+
The official Rust binaries are cross-compiled using these artefacts.
